John Deere 6410Se Battery FAQ
| Battery voltage | The official battery voltage for the John Deere 6410 tractor is 12 volts |
|---|---|
| Battery group size | The official John Deere 6410SE tractor battery group size is 24F |
| Battery CCA | The recommended cold cranking amps (CCA) for the John Deere 6410 is 1150 CCA. This specification is important for ensuring reliable starting, especially in cold weather conditions |
| Battery location | The battery on the John Deere 6410SE tractor is located in front of the radiator. To access it, you may need to remove the side screens by rotating the latches |
| Battery replacement steps | To replace the battery on a John Deere 6410SE tractor, locate the battery underneath the right access step, open the flap, and if necessary, remove the access step by taking out the attaching screws. If the tractor has step lighting, ensure to disconnect the light connector before removing the step |
| Bad battery symptoms | Common symptoms of a bad battery in a John Deere 6410SE tractor include hard starting or no response when trying to start, clicking sounds indicating insufficient power, and rapid battery drain. Additionally, visible corrosion on battery terminals can also prevent proper electrical flow |
